These harvest squares pack three distinct layers into one pan.

A crumbly butter crust forms the foundation, then sliced apples sprinkled with cinnamon and lemon juice go on next.

After the first bake, a thick coconut-nut custard gets spooned over the softened apples and everything bakes again until golden and set.

Cut them warm for gooey squares or cold for cleaner slices.

Chef Tips

  • Press the crust firmly into the pan corners so it doesn’t shrink during baking
  • Arrange apple slices in an even layer so the custard topping spreads uniformly
  • The custard layer will look wet when you spoon it on but it sets as it bakes
  • Let the pan cool at least 15 minutes before cutting or the layers will slide apart

Directions

In a bowl, combine flour, salt and ⅓ cup sugar.

Cut in butter until the mixture resembles fine crumbs; press into the bottom of a greased 13×9×2-inch baking pan.

Arrange the apple slices on top of crumbs; sprinkle with lemon juice.

Combine ⅓ cup sugar with cinnamon; sprinkle over apples.

Bake at 375 deg. for 20 min.

Meanwhile, in a small bowl, combine remaining sugar with the rest of the ingredients.

Spoon over baked apples; bake for another 20 minutes or until golden brown.

Cut into squares while still warm.
